Is there patch out to make the AUX work while driving? I'd love to be able to hook up my ipod through the RCA jack and watch videos. I did the DVD hack and that works great but when I go to AUX and start driving the screen goes to "Cannot be displayed while driving." Also is there any special cable needed to get ipod video out to RCA? I bought the one that goes from headphone jack to RCA and I get audio but no video (even when parked). Do I need the cable that connects through the ipod connector on bottom to RCA?

No patch for any version of the MMCS to get Aux-in-motion.

Not sure if installing the switch to disable the GPS works for Aux-in-motion, but if it works for DVD, then why not Aux-in-motion

Ok, I have read all the forums and posts on the "movie while driving hack" but I am not sure if I'm willing to risk my NAV for the results. Everyone keeps asking if they have found the fix yet, they say yes, but is it truly a fix. The reason why I'm rambling is that some peoples NAVs are crashing, going black, not working. Also people are having to burn like 10-15 CDs to correctly up load the correct files or whatever. Some have even had to take their cars back to the dealership to get new NAVs put in. It just seems to me, the possible headache you have to go through to get it to work would not be worth it, especially running the risk of crashing the NAV player or having to go back to the dealership to get a new one.
